Santa Comes to Town
Santa's arrival via fire engine
About
Join the South San Francisco Parks and Recreation Team for the annual Santa Comes to Town event! Experience the magic as Santa makes a special entrance on a fire engine. Families can line up to meet Santa and take their own photos. This free, rain-or-shine event is a beloved holiday tradition.

Tips & Advice
- Arrive early, as the line to see Santa closes at 1:00 PM and is first-come, first-served.
- Dress in layers and be prepared for outdoor waiting, as the event is held rain or shine.
- Bring your own camera or smartphone to capture photos with Santa.
- Check the event page closer to the date for any potential updates or specific instructions.
Frequently Asked Questions
What time does Santa arrive?
Santa makes his magical entrance aboard a fire engine at 10:00 AM.
Is there a cost to attend?
No, this event is free to the public.
Can I take photos with Santa?
Yes, families are welcome to take their own photos with Santa.
What happens if it rains?
The event is held rain or shine, so please dress appropriately for waiting outdoors.
When does the line to see Santa close?
The line to see Santa will close at 1:00 PM.
